Veppankulam
Veppankulam is a village in Pattukkottai, Thanjavur, Tamil Nadu and has about 1,470 residents. Veppankulam is situated nearby to the hamlet Kandiyankadu, as well as near the village Alampallam.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Madukkur and Pattukkottai.
Madukkur
Village
Madukkur is a town in Thanjavur District, Tamil Nadu, India, that falls into Class IV of a "town panchayat". In a 2001 census, its total population amounted to 16,273. Madukkur is situated 2½ km east of Veppankulam.
